Hummingbird, Ruby-throated (FIRST)

Date: 05/02/2023

Number: 2

This was very late for hummingbirds to show up at my feeders. The last four years, they have always arrived between April 19-24th. My neighbors and I have had feeders out since March, but no one had showed up.

I was concerned that it was either that they'd lost their way due to tornadoes south of us during migration, or maybe cutting down some dead trees had confused them. I wasn't sure. On May 2nd, I went and bought a whole bunch of potted plants (like foxgloves and honeysuckle) and placed all these plants near feeders, and then I whistled, and two came within 10 minutes. I don't know if this means they were "lost" and maybe just down the street (?). I've not been able to get a photo or even identify their genders, but 2 of them have been sighted now, and I'm so truly grateful.

Lexington, KY
